Question

The color of a blue litmus paper when dipped in a solution remains blue. The solution is .......... or ..........

Solution

Litmus paper is used to test the acidic and basic nature of a substance.
In basic medium-red litmus changes to blue and blue litmus remains blue.
In the acidic medium- Blue litmus changes to red and red litmus remains red.
If the solution is neutral no change in colour is observed.
In the given question the blue litmus remains blue when dipped in a solution. Thus the solution is basic or neutral.
